Fable 4 New Gameplay Demo: Ugly Female Protagonist Isn't the Biggest Issue

Recently, a new gameplay demo for Fable 4 was released, showcasing the game's hybrid combat system combining melee, archery, and magic. The latest version features adjustments and optimizations to the female protagonist's facial model, making her features more appealing, but combat has become the focal point of player discussion.

Gameplay Demo:

Players can seamlessly switch between melee sword fighting, ranged shooting, and spellcasting, while retaining the series' iconic humorous magic, such as turning enemies into chickens. However, many players have criticized the combat performance: weak impact feedback, insufficient limb reactions when enemies are hit, and a lack of visual details like wounds or blood, leading some to joke that it feels like chopping plastic mannequins. Character movement suffers from a sliding sensation, and animation transitions feel stiff. Others pointed out that enemy AI is overly simplistic, making the combat framework feel outdated. While many believe character facial models could still be polished, overhauling the underlying combat system would be far more challenging.

Beyond combat, Fable 4 retains the series' signature features: moral choices that shape the world and NPC attitudes, along with the ability to buy property and start a family. The game features a hub-based open world, with the main story lasting approximately 15–20 hours, and full completion including all side quests and exploration taking around 40 hours.
